What Is Epic Universe?

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
Epic Universe is Universal Orlando’s fourth theme park, not far from Universal Studios Orlando. It houses five brand new lands, including Celestial Park, How To Train Your Dragon - Isle of Berk, Dark Universe, Super Nintendo World, and The Wizarding World of Harry Potter - Ministry of Magic.
Epic Universe’s theming is inspired by the heavens, stars, and constellations, and once guests step through the towering Emerald Gate and Chronos device, they will find themselves in Celestial Park. From there, they will be able to access the four other portals leading them into various lands.
The Isle of Berk

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
Just through the fiery red swirling portal is the Isle of Berk - a land where Vikings and dragons live in harmony. Themed to DreamWorks’ animated feature 'How To Train Your Dragon' franchise, this land in Epic Universe will transport you to a world that has only existed in animation - until now. There are plenty to do in Berk, including three rides, one live show, meet and greet with Toothless, plenty of food options, and of course, you’ll spot characters from the film roaming around the village.
Once inside Berk, you’re greeted by towering Viking and Dragon statues emerging out of the water. The larger-than-life decor of this land will make you forget that you’re at a theme park. Aside from its attractions and live entertainment, there are 30 animatronic dragons spread throughout Berk. From napping baby dragons to the massive Snow Wraith ready to blast you with its icy breath.
The Attractions In Isle of Berk

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
Out of all the lands within Epic Universe, the Isle of Berk houses the most attractions. It has three rides - Hiccup’s Wing Glider, Dragon Racer’s Rally, and Fyre Drill. Each is unique, has colorful outdoor line queues, and fits right into the world of ‘How To Train Your Dragon’.
Hiccup’s Wing Glider rides like a classic rollercoaster, with just enough thrills without taking the riders upside-down. As the coaster moves out of the loading station, you’ll hear Hiccup speaking to Toothless, “Hey Toothless, we’ve got to prepare for launch”. The coaster takes you right past animatronics of Hiccup and Toothless before Toothless launches your Winged Flying Machine to soar through the Isle.
The ride track will take you through the entire land and over water so you can get a fantastic view of Berk. All is well until you come across some Gronckle eggs hatching. The winged machine quickly makes its getaway by launching at full speed. As the coasters soar past the eggs, the score from ‘How to Train Your Dragon’ plays, and you get the sensation of what it’s like to fly on the back of a dragon.
The official synopsis for Hiccup’s Wing Gliders:
"From Hiccup’s workshop comes his latest contraption: a winged flying machine that launches aspiring Dragon Riders into the air, swooping and soaring and encountering Hiccup and Toothless along the way. Get ready to board Hiccup’s Wing Gliders, a fun coaster that invites Vikings to prove they’re brave enough to speed through the sky with dragons."
Dragon Racer’s Rally takes riders in a circular motion up to 67 feet in the air before gliding back down in a circular motion. What makes this ride unique is that each rider has control over their own vehicle’s “wings”. Alternating them back and forth will allow your vehicle to spin 360 degrees, which means as the ride is gliding in a circular motion, you are also spinning and going upside down. The wings are heavier than expected and can take some getting used to to get your vehicle to spin. If you prefer a milder experience, hold the wings steady and your vehicle will not spin. This is a short ride and a fun way to experience flying like a Dragon.
The official synopsis for Dragon Racer’s Rally:
"The sport of dragon racing is a celebrated pastime on the Isle of Berk. At Dragon Racer’s Rally, Berk’s new Vikings can practice aerobatic maneuvers and high-speed barrel rolls on a Viking-made dragonriding trainer. You’ll need these high-flying, gravity-defying, swooping and soaring skills if you hope to become a champion dragon racer."

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
Fyre Drill is the perfect way to beat the heat. It’s an interactive boat battle, and in Viking fashion, teaching you how to douse flames or foes with water. This is an all-ages ride with no drops, twists, or turns. Each boat is equipped with water cannons. As the boat moves through large wooden targets, your goal is to hit the targets, but there’s no rule about also soaking the other boats and its riders with your water cannon. The ride is slow moving, so there is no way to avoid getting wet on this ride.
The official synopsis for Fyre Drill:
"With fire-breathing dragons everywhere, villagers have to be prepared. Viking twins Ruffnut and Tuffnut have transformed Berk’s Fyre Skööl into a watery, interactive boat battle at sea. Board your ship in Fyre Drill and blast your water cannons at flame-like targets – and the occupants of every other boat – to out-soak other Vikings."
Eat Like A Viking

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
There are several dining options in Isle of Berk including the Mead Hall, the Spit Fyre Grill, and Holligan’s Grog & Gruel. Each of the food locations offers quick service and a variety of dishes.
The Mead Hall is the tallest building in the land, and its entrance doors are over 16 feet tall. Here you’ll find larger platters of meats perfect for sharing, seafood, sandwiches, desserts, drinks, and of course, mead. There are also two vegan options available: the Nordic Harvest Salad and Valka’s Vegan Burger with an ancient grain patty. This is where you’ll find the adorable fish-shaped dessert made of chocolate mousse on a bed of cereal crumbles.
Hooligan’s Grog & Gruel is where you can find the Instagramable Dragon Fire Chicken Spire mac-and-cheese cone. These huge bread cones are filled to the brim with creamy mac and cheese and toppings such as BBQ pulled pork or pulled chicken with hot honey. Spit Fyre Grill is where you’ll find various bowls featuring steak, chicken, salmon, and shrimp. There’s also a vegan bowl option with kale spring mix, bean salad, vegan feta, with a mango and mint vinaigrette.
Toothless and Hiccup Soar High In “The Untrainable Dragon” Live Show

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
Amongst the rides, food, and character meet and greets, there is also the live show called “The Untrainable Dragon, " unlike any theme park stage show. First debuted in Universal Studios Beijing, the Vikings encountered a new troublesome dragon causing mayhem in the village. Hiccup, Toothless, Gobber, and Astrid must find a way to calm the dragon before it causes more destruction.
This show will feature large dragon puppets, singing, dancing, projection, smoke, and lighting effects. Best of all, Hiccup and Toothless will soar over the audience. It’s truly stunning to see Hiccup on the back of the massive Toothless animatronic, with a wingspan of 27 feet, breaking through the fog, high in the theater. The show runs about 20 minutes and is pure entertainment.
You can also meet Hiccup and Toothless, located near the theater for “The Untrainable Dragon”. This is probably the most sought after experience in Isle of Berk so if you want to meet Toothless, make sure to prioritize and plan because the line can get up to over 2 hours long.

The Wizarding World of Harry Potter - Ministry of Magic

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
Explore the world of ‘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them’ inside the Wizarding World of Harry Potter - Ministry of Magic. Walking through the towering wand-topped portal, you are transported to 1920s Paris. This land has incredible design, from the cobblestone streets to the tall buildings of Place Cachée to the towering Phoenix arch.
This land is filled with interactive activities, hidden in shop windows. To unlock the magic, you will need an interactive wand, which is available at Cosme Acajor Baguettes Magique. This is where you can find the new second-generation wands with a more powerful connectivity, and features light and sound haptics to give you a more unique spell casting experience.
Aside from interactive wand spells, there are also character interactions in magical Paris. You can find a live street band playing, alongside the magical creature Plume the Puffskein. The stylish wand designer Cosme Acajor roams near her storefront, and students from various wizarding schools add to the overall atmosphere.
Battle at the British Ministry of Magic

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
The main attraction in this land is the “Harry Potter and the Battle at the Ministry” ride. For the first time, guests will be able to experience the Métro-Floo as they walk through the green tunnel. Stepping through the mist, you’ll find yourself at the atrium of the British Ministry of Magic.
The official synopsis for “Harry Potter and the Battle at the Ministry” is:
"Travel by Métro-Floo from Paris to the British Ministry of Magic™ where Dolores Umbridge™ is about to stand trial. Board a lift and Harry, Ron, and Hermione as you journey deep into the Ministry’s many departments. Thrilling adventure, fantastic beasts, and unexplored mystery await in Harry Potter and the Battle at the Ministry™."
This ride queue is the most impressive one at Epic Universe. As you come out of the Métro-Floo tunnels, it feels like you’re swallowed by the massive atrium of the British Ministry of Magic, with its tall ceiling and the multiple floors of office buildings that overlook the Fountain of Magical Brethren. The sight is truly breathtaking. Proceeding through the line queue, you’ll walk through the Magical Archives library, the Aurors’ locker room, and Dolores Umbridge’s office.

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
The wait for this attraction is likely to be very long, but it will give you time to take in all the details this line queue has to offer. As you walk through Umbridge’s office, you’ll find her house-elf Higgledy explaining a little about Umbridge’s trial.
Once you’ve reached the end of the line queue, you will board the magical omnidirectional lift as it makes its way to Umbridge’s trial. As she attempts to escape, the lift, along with Harry, Hermione, and Ron, gives chase throughout the Ministry. The ride has a combination of screens and practice sets, similar to “Harry Potter and the Forbidden Journey” but on a grander scale. Even though this ride isn’t as thrilling as Monsters Unchained, what sets this ride apart is immersive storytelling and the detailed animatronics found throughout. For Harry Potter fans, this is a must.
Le Cirque Arcanus

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
Head straight from the Phoenix Arch, and you’ll find “Le Cirque Arcanus”, A live show featuring cirque acts and fantastic beasts in large puppetry form. The magic begins as soon as you enter the red show tent because the line queue and the theater inside are much bigger than they look outside, similar to the effect of the charmed tent used by Hermione and Ginny after the World Cup Final.
During the pre-show, you are introduced to Ringmaster Skender and his assistant, Gwenlyn. Wanting to save his failing circus, he has stolen Newt Scamander’s suitcase and wants to use the magical creatures inside to draw a crowd. When Gwenlyn accidentally lets out a Demiguise. This pre-show includes magical surprises like Newtscander’s suitcase traveling through the wall into Skender’s office, and how the Demiguise crawls out of the suitcase, just like we’ve seen Scamander do in the movies.
The main show takes place inside a 550-seat theater, featuring various circus acts. The rest of the show takes place inside Scamander’s suitcase. Yes, the entire stage transforms into the inside of the suitcase, and the transition was magical to watch. As Gwenlyn looks for the Demiguise, she encounters many other magical creatures, including a very large Zouwu and the adorable Mooncalf. With special effects and intricate set designs, guests will feel surrounded by the magic of the Wizarding World.
Magical Fare

Universal Orlando's Epic Universe Grand Opening. Photo: Wendy Lee Szany.
There is plenty to taste while you’re in the Wizarding World. Quick service dining options include Cafe L’air De La Sirène, where you can find the delectable Butterbeer crepe, Le Gobelet Noir for drinks and hearty entrees, and Bar Moonshine for a refreshing beverage.
Cafe L’air De La Sirène and Le Gobelet Noir are where you can find the most seating and be tucked away in air conditioning from the heat. Le Gobelet Noir has several dining rooms themed to its moody name, while Cafe L’air De La Sirène has one large dining area.
The Butterbeer crepe served at Cafe L’ar De La Sirène features a warm crepe with a Butterbeer filling, topped with powdered sugar, fresh strawberries, Butterbeer whipped cream, a decorative shortbread cookie, and finished with a Butterbeer drizzle. Despite the description, this was not overly sweet. If you enjoy Butterbeer in its drink form, you’ll want to try this. Aside from the Butterbeer crepe, the cafe serves a variety of sweet and savory crepes, quiches, sandwiches, salads, and more.
Le Gobelet Noir features dishes inspired by French, German, and Hungarian cuisine. Items such as Jägerschnitzel and Coqu Au Vin can be found here. Themed to its dark decor, you’ll also find Le Breuage Sombre du Gobelet Noir, which is a dark brew drink with eyes of Plimpies. Don’t worry, they are actually just yogurt popping pearls.
